COVID-19 testing in schools: COVID-19 testing plans.
Existing law appropriates funds to the State Department of Public Health for various programs related to the safe reopening of schools during the COVID-19 pandemic, including funds to support COVID-19 testing in schools allocated from the federal American Rescue Plan Act of 2021 and funds from the General Fund for the Safe Schools For All Team to coordinate technical assistance, community engagement, increased transparency, and enforcement by the appropriate entity for public school health and safety during the COVID-19 pandemic. Existing law authorizes certain school apportionments to be used for any purpose consistent with providing in-person instruction for any pupil participating in in-person instruction, including, but not limited to, COVID-19 testing, as provided. Existing law prescribes public health reporting requirements related to COVID-19 for local educational agencies, including the development of a COVID-19 safety plan, as provided.

Timeline
The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.
2022-02-18 Introduced. Read first time. To Com. on RLS. for assignment. To print. introduction, reading-1
2022-02-18 Article IV Section 8(a) of the Constitution and Joint Rule 55 dispensed with February 7, 2022, suspending the 30 calendar day requirement.
2022-02-22 From printer.
2022-03-09 Referred to Coms. on HEALTH and ED. referral-committee
2022-03-16 Set for hearing March 30.
2022-03-21 From committee with author's amendments. Read second time and amended. Re-referred to Com. on HEALTH. amendment-passage, committee-passage, reading-1, reading-2, referral-committee
2022-03-31 From committee: Do pass as amended and re-refer to Com. on ED. (Ayes 9. Noes 2. Page 3274.) (March 30). amendment-passage, committ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able
2022-04-04 Read second time and amended. Re-referred to Com. on ED. amendment-passage, reading-1, reading-2, referral-committee
2022-04-06 Set for hearing April 27.
2022-04-27 From committee: Do pass and re-refer to Com. on APPR. (Ayes 5. Noes 2. Page 3540.) (April 27). Re-referred to Com. on APPR. committ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able, referral-committee
2022-04-29 Set for hearing May 9.
2022-05-09 May 9 hearing: Placed on APPR suspense file.
2022-05-13 Set for hearing May 19.
2022-05-19 From committee: Do pass. (Ayes 5. Noes 2. Page 3798.) (May 19). committ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able
2022-05-19 Read second time. Ordered to third reading. reading-1, reading-2
2022-05-24 Read third time. Passed. (Ayes 27. Noes 9. Page 3877.) Ordered to the Assembly. passage, reading-1, reading-3
2022-05-25 In Assembly. Read first time. Held at Desk. reading-1
2022-06-02 Referred to Coms. on HEALTH and ED. referral-committee
2022-06-22 From committee: Do pass and re-refer to Com. on ED. (Ayes 11. Noes 3.) (June 21). Re-referred to Com. on ED. committ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able, referral-committee
2022-06-29 Assembly Rule 56 suspended.
2022-08-01 From committee: Do pass as amended and re-refer to Com. on APPR. (Ayes 4. Noes 1.) (June 29). amendment-passage, committ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able
2022-08-01 (Received at desk July 1 pursuant to Joint Rule 61(b)(14)).
2022-08-02 Read second time and amended. Re-referred to Com. on APPR. amendment-passage, reading-1, reading-2, referral-committee
2022-08-03 August 3 set for first hearing. Placed on suspense file.
2022-08-11 From committee: Do pass as amended. (Ayes 12. Noes 4.) (August 11). amendment-passage, committee-passage, committee-passage-favorable
2022-08-15 Read second time and amended. Ordered to second reading. amendment-passage, reading-1, reading-2
2022-08-16 Read second time. Ordered to third reading. reading-1, reading-2
2022-08-18 Read third time. Passed. (Ayes 55. Noes 16. Page 5950.) Ordered to the Senate. passage, reading-1, reading-3
2022-08-18 In Senate. Concurrence in Assembly amendments pending.
2022-08-22 Assembly amendments concurred in. (Ayes 31. Noes 9. Page 4937.) Ordered to engrossing and enrolling. amendment-passage, committee-passage-favorable
2022-08-30 Enrolled and presented to the Governor at 3 p.m.
2022-09-29 Approved by the Governor. executive-signature
2022-09-29 Chaptered by Secretary of State. Chapter 850, Statutes of 2022. became-law
